Abstract

The utility model discloses a smart mobile phone screening glass, its characterized in that: which comprises a body, the transparent electrically conductive ITO cladding material of body bottom hand touch, the body top is equipped with the transparent electrically conductive ITO cladding material of touch screen that links to each other with the transparent electrically conductive ITO cladding material of hand touch, connects through the transparent electrically conductive ITO cladding material of strip between transparent electrically conductive ITO cladding material of hand touch and the transparent electrically conductive ITO cladding material of touch screen. Compared with the prior art, the utility model the advantage be: owing to be equipped with ITO cladding material in the smart mobile phone protection, can solve not convenient on controlling of jumbo size cell -phone or panel computer, it can one -hand operation to make it, and be more intelligent and convenient.

Smart mobile phone screening glass
Technical field
The utility model relates to touch-screen equipment auxiliary products, particularly relates to a kind of smart mobile phone screening glass.
Background technology
In daily life, the glass protection sheet of regular handset and panel computer plays the effect on protection mobile phone or panel computer surface, and cheap, but other any functions of tool, more do not have the function of non-productive operation.People are when routine use mobile phone and panel computer, because existing mobile phone, panel computer size are general longer, and conventional return key, complete upper left side or upper right side that key, OK button or cancel key are often arranged on screen, cause user to make with the hands simultaneously, just can get at aforementioned touch button, operation is inconvenience very.
Utility model content
The utility model is to solve above-mentioned deficiency, provides a kind of smart mobile phone screening glass.
Above-mentioned purpose of the present utility model is realized by following technical scheme: a kind of smart mobile phone screening glass; it is characterized in that: comprise body; described body bottom portion hand touches electrically conducting transparent ITO coating; described bodies top is provided with the touch screen electrically conducting transparent ITO coating touching electrically conducting transparent ITO coating with hand and be connected, and hand is touched between electrically conducting transparent ITO coating and touch screen electrically conducting transparent ITO coating and connected by striped transparent conductive ITO coating.
Described hand touches electrically conducting transparent ITO coating ovalize.
Described touch screen electrically conducting transparent ITO coating is rectangular.
During use, when using large scale mobile phone or panel computer, do not return below screen or other function key, need return or cancel when opening webpage, common cover glass has no idea to carry out one-handed performance, smart mobile phone screening glass of the present utility model can utilize electrically conducting transparent ITO coating to realize conduction electric capacity, function key is connected to singlehanded manipulable region, daily life often can only one-handed performance (such as: when driving, when carrying thing), to have no idea bimanualness mobile phone or panel computer, the utility model can bring larger facility to user.
The utility model advantage is compared with prior art: because smart mobile phone protection is provided with ITO coating, can solve not convenient in manipulation of large scale mobile phone or panel computer, enable one-handed performance, more intelligent with facility.

Embodiment
Below in conjunction with accompanying drawing, the utility model is described in further detail.
As shown in Figure 1; a kind of smart mobile phone screening glass; it is characterized in that: comprise body 1; bottom described body 1, hand touches electrically conducting transparent ITO coating 2; described body 1 top is provided with the touch screen electrically conducting transparent ITO coating 3 touching electrically conducting transparent ITO coating 2 with hand and be connected, and hand is touched between electrically conducting transparent ITO coating 2 and touch screen electrically conducting transparent ITO coating 3 and connected by striped transparent conductive ITO coating 4.Described hand touches electrically conducting transparent ITO coating 2 ovalize; Described touch screen electrically conducting transparent ITO coating 4 is rectangular.
The utility model can allow mobile phone, panel computer realize one-handed performance.Manufacturing process: buying is through strengthening the suitable large ito glass of sheet resistance, the separately granule of glass after cutting carries out CNC grinding punching, the limit of falling 2.5D, then carry out surface and the polishing of surrounding, make the crack of glass edge through the smooth lifting intensity that becomes after grinding with fit after hold sense.Then, laser-induced thermal etching reserves the circuit of needs, this is the conducting function utilizing ITO clear glass, on the screen function key position of mobile phone or panel computer etching reserve one piece with the real ITO coating shielding the same coordinate position of button, be connected to the ITO coating that any one one-hand operation arrives.
